Exploring the Enigmatic Beauty of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ge

Historical Context of Edouard Manet's Masterpiece

The Impressionist Movement and Its Influence

Edouard Manet painted "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ge" in 1879, during a time when the Impressionist movement was gaining momentum. This movement emphasized capturing light and everyday scenes, breaking away from traditional art forms. Manet, often seen as a bridge between Realism and Impressionism, played a crucial role in this artistic evolution.

Manet's Role in the Evolution of Modern Art

Manet's innovative approach challenged the norms of his time. He introduced bold brush strokes and a unique perspective that influenced countless artists. His work paved the way for modern art, encouraging future generations to explore new techniques and themes.

Significance of Petit-Montrouge in Parisian Art History

Petit-Montrouge, a neighborhood in Paris, served as a backdrop for many artists. This area was known for its vibrant community and picturesque landscapes. Manet's choice to depict this locale highlights its importance in the artistic narrative of 19th-century Paris.

Visual Analysis of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ge

Color Palette: The Subtlety of Winter Hues

The color palette of "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ge" features soft whites, muted grays, and gentle blues. These winter hues evoke a serene atmosphere, capturing the quiet beauty of a snowy day. Manet's use of color enhances the painting's emotional depth.

Brushwork Techniques: Capturing the Essence of Snow

Manet's brushwork is both expressive and deliberate. He skillfully layered paint to create the illusion of falling snow. This technique adds texture and movement, making the viewer feel as if they are part of the scene.

Composition: Balancing Figures and Landscape

The composition of the painting expertly balances human figures with the surrounding landscape. Manet places pedestrians amidst the snowy backdrop, illustrating the interaction between urban life and nature. This balance invites viewers to explore the relationship between the two elements.

Impact and Legacy of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ge

Influence on Future Generations of Artists

Manet's "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ge" has left a lasting impact on artists. Its innovative techniques and themes inspired movements such as Post-Impressionism and Modernism. Artists continue to study Manet's work for its boldness and creativity.

Reception at the Time of Creation: Public and Critical Response

Upon its release, the painting received mixed reviews. Some critics praised Manet's fresh approach, while others were skeptical of his departure from traditional styles. Over time, however, the painting gained recognition as a significant work in art history.

Current Place in Art Collections and Exhibitions

Today, "Effect of Snow at Petit-Montrouge" is housed in prestigious art collections. It is often featured in exhibitions that celebrate Impressionism and Manet's contributions to modern art. Art lovers and scholars alike admire its beauty and historical significance.
